2024 GHS to INR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2024

During 2024, the GHS to INR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 6, valuing the pair at 6.9895.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 10, dropping to 5.1216.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 1.8679 INR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 6.9004 to the December average rate of 5.7511, the exchange rate registered a net change of -16.66%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2024 high of 6.9895 was down 29.49% compared to the 2023 peak of 9.9133,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

GHS to INR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 6.2679, compared to 5.3991 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.8688 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2024 was May, with a trading range of 0.4550 INR (High: 6.0943 / Low: 5.6392). On the other end, July was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0689 INR (High: 5.4537 / Low: 5.3848).
